package atlas.io;
import java.io.IOException ;
import java.io.Reader ;
import java.nio.channels.ReadableByteChannel ;
import java.nio.charset.CharsetDecoder ;
import atlas.lib.AtlasException ;
import atlas.lib.Chars ;
/** Parsing-centric reader.
* Faster than using BufferedReader, sometimes a lot faster when
* tokenizing is the critical performance point.
*
* Supports a line and column
* count. Initially, line = 1, col = 1. Columns go 1..N
*
* This class is not thread safe.
* @see BufferingWriter
*/
public final class PeekReaderSource extends PeekReader
{
// Does buffering here instead of using a BufferedReader help?
// YES. A lot (Java6).
// Possibly because BufferedReader internally uses synchronized,
// even on getting a singe character. Thisis not only an unnecessary cost
// but also possibly because it stops the JIT doing a better job.
// **** read(char[]) is a loop of single char operations.
private static final int CB_SIZE = 16 * 1024 ;
private final char[] chars ; // CharBuffer?
private int buffLen ;
private int idx ;
private final Source source;
/*package*/ PeekReaderSource(Reader r)
{ this(r, CB_SIZE) ; }
/**
* @param Reader
* @param buffSize
*/
/*package*/ PeekReaderSource(Reader r, int buffSize)
{
super() ;
source = new SourceReader(r) ;
chars = new char[buffSize] ;
}
// Local adapter/encapsulation
private interface Source
{
int fill(char[] array) ;
void close() ;
}
static final class SourceReader implements Source
{
final Reader reader ;
SourceReader(Reader r) { reader = r ; }
//@Override
public void close()
{
try { reader.close() ; } catch (IOException ex) { exception(ex) ; }
}
//@Override
public int fill(char[] array)
{
try { return reader.read(array) ; } catch (IOException ex) { exception(ex) ; return -1 ; }
}
}
static final class SourceChannel implements Source
{
final ReadableByteChannel channel ;
CharsetDecoder decoder = Chars.createDecoder() ;
SourceChannel(ReadableByteChannel r) { channel = r ; }
//@Override
public void close()
{
try { channel.close() ; } catch (IOException ex) { exception(ex) ; }
}
//@Override
public int fill(char[] array)
{
// Encoding foo.
// Bytes
//
// ByteBuffer b = ByteBuffer.wrap(null) ;
//
// try { return channel.read(null).read(array) ; } catch (IOException ex) { exception(ex) ; return -1 ; }
return -1 ;
}
}
@Override
protected int advance()
{
if ( idx >= buffLen )
// Points outsize the array. Refill it
fillArray() ;
// Advance one character.
if ( buffLen >= 0 )
{
char ch = chars[idx] ;
// Advance the lookahead character
idx++ ;
return ch ;
}
else
// Buffer empty, end of stream.
return EOF ;
}
private int fillArray()
{
int x = source.fill(chars) ;
idx = 0 ;
buffLen = x ; // Maybe -1
return x ;
}
@Override
protected void closeInput()
{
source.close() ;
}
private static void exception(IOException ex)
{ throw new AtlasException(ex) ; }
}
